CONGENITAL HYPOTHYROID (SHK) SCREENING

Wed, 17 Jan 2024

"One Drop of Heel Blood, a Lot of Hope" Congenital Hypothyroidism (SHK) screening is carried out on all newborn babies to detect early abnormalities in the thyroid gland that are present at birth, so that the baby gets treatment quickly and will not have a serious impact on the baby's growth and development. Stunting remains one of the health problems in Indonesia. Let's get to know what stunting really is. What are the causes, symptoms, and prevention methods for stunting in children? What is Stunting? Stunting is a chronic growth disorder in children caused by long-term malnutrition. Typically, stunted children are shorter in stature compared to their peers of the same age.
